𝐇𝐨𝐰 π™πŠππ¬ 𝐖𝐨𝐫𝐀 π“πžπœπ‘π§π’πœπšπ₯π₯𝐲

ZKPs rely on cryptographic techniques, often involving complex math like elliptic curves or polynomial commitments. Common systems include:
- zk-SNARKs: Compact proofs used in blockchain like @zksync for private and scalable transactions

π‡πžπ«πžβ€™π¬ 𝐚 𝐬𝐒𝐦𝐩π₯𝐒𝐟𝐒𝐞𝐝 𝐟π₯𝐨𝐰:
X. A user sends a transaction (e.g., a token transfer) on ZKsync.

X. ZKsync’s prover aggregates many transactions into a single arithmetic circuit.

X. A zk-SNARK proof is generated, proving all transactions are valid (e.g., balances match, signatures are correct).

X. The proof is sent to Ethereum, where a smart contract verifies it in seconds, finalizing the batch without needing to process each transaction individually.
